USN-6852-1 fixed a vulnerability in Wget. This update provides the corresponding update for Ubuntu 16.04 LTS and Ubuntu 18.04 LTS.
Original advisory details:
It was discovered that Wget incorrectly handled semicolons in the userinfo subcomponent of a URI. A remote attacker could possibly trick a user into connecting to a different host than expected.
